The Cupra Tavascan is a Tesla Model Y rival in the electric SUV space, but this Chinese-built, Spanish-branded EV is all about driving dynamics - or so the Volkswagen Group brand says.
Chasing Cars founder Tom Baker reviews the 2026 Cupra Tavascan VZ AWD with adaptive dampers and finds that the Australian range is currently lacking a sweet spot compared to in-house rivals like the Skoda Enyaq and Volkswagen ID4.
